Now a short film being made in Corbin is seeking extras. On September 18 and 19, the city will host the filming of a movie.
Actors and filmmakers ages 10 to 18 are invited to apply. It’s an opportunity to see how a professional film is made with accomplished actors, crew members, and producers.
Extras generally don’t have speaking parts and are usually seen in crowds or public scenes.
The city hopes that this film will be a springboard for fame, the same way that Dirty Dancing was for Smith Mountain Lake, Virginia. Maggy Monhollen, the Executive Director of Corbin Tourism hopes that the film will help drive the town’s image and draw people in.
Legendary actors like Brad Pitt, George Clooney, Rene Zellweger, Paul Newman, and Sylvester Stallone started their careers as extras or non-speaking roles in movies, TV shows, and even TV commercials.
